There's no doubt that his famous victory in the 1981 Monaco GP plays a big part in the Gilles Villeneuve legend.
The Canadian managed to qualify on the front row and then win the most prestigious race of the year in a cumbersome Ferrari equipped with a brutal turbo engine that was still in the early stages of its development.
